The Runeword system arrived with the Vessel of Hatred expansion and introduced a fresh way to customize characters. Instead of only relying on class-specific skills, players can combine runes to access additional effects that support different combat styles. These bonuses can provide extra damage, stronger defenses, or useful utility effects during battles.
A Runeword is created by placing two different runes into an item with two available sockets. Only two active Runewords can be equipped at one time, so players need to carefully choose combinations that match their build goals. A well-planned setup can improve both everyday gameplay and challenging endgame activities.
Runewords function through two connected rune types. Ritual runes act as the trigger by generating Offering when players complete certain actions during combat. These actions may include moving, using Evade, casting abilities, or drinking potions.
Invocation runes provide the final effect after collecting enough Offering. Once the required amount is reached, the Invocation rune automatically activates its ability. These effects can include borrowed skills from other classes, powerful defensive tools, or valuable stat enhancements.
The Overflow feature makes this system even more rewarding. If a Ritual rune creates more Offering than the Invocation requires, the extra amount is converted into a bonus effect. This additional power may increase the strength or duration of the triggered ability, making certain combinations especially effective.
Players should understand gear restrictions before building around Runewords. Only items with two natural sockets can hold these combinations, meaning the available equipment choices are limited to Helm, Chest, Pants, and Two-Handed Weapons.
Runes also replace normal gem slots, so players cannot combine a Runeword with a traditional gem inside the same item. Another restriction prevents players from using the exact same rune multiple times across one character. These rules encourage experimentation and require thoughtful equipment planning.
Several rune pairings have become popular because they provide reliable benefits in combat. Tam and Xal are widely used by Spiritborn players because they maintain a Maximum Life increase through regular Core Skill usage. This combination offers consistent defensive value without requiring major changes to normal gameplay.
Poc and Que provide another strong option by creating a barrier effect through resource spending. This pairing is useful for defensive builds and can support characters that benefit from barrier-related bonuses.
Barbarian players can take advantage of Yul and Ohm, which activates War Cry effects whenever cooldown skills are used. This improves damage potential and helps with faster enemy clearing. Necromancer players may prefer Tam and Wat because it applies Horrid Decrepify during Core Skill usage, slowing enemies and reducing incoming damage.
Neo and Vex offers a different style of gameplay by rewarding careful movement. After avoiding damage for a short period, the combination grants additional Skill Levels when entering combat, making it valuable for players who enjoy aggressive openings.
Runes are not only useful for active combat bonuses. They also play an important role in crafting and progression systems. At the Jeweler, players can combine three runes of the same rarity to create a random rune of that tier, providing another method for collecting valuable options.
High-level players can also combine specific Legendary and Rare runes with a Resplendent Spark to craft Mythic Unique items. These recipes allow players to directly target some of the strongest equipment choices available, including items such as Tyrael’s Might, Andariel’s Visage, Shroud of False Death, and Melted Heart of Selig.
